1/350 USS Chevalier DD451 (Tamiya)
USS Chevalier DD451 as she appeared in October 1942 using the Tamiya 1/350 Fletcher kit along with a variety of extra parts from other kits, left over PE and some scratch building. I modified and enhanced several areas of the kit to more accurately show Chevalier, extra parts from various 1/350 Dragon destroyer kits were extremely helpful. Paints included Floquil Marine Colour Enamels and Testors Model Master sealed with a clear gloss coat of Future followed by a thin black wash and a final flat coat of Krylon Crystal Clear. Rigging is black silk thread.
